How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Prospect Park?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Prospect Park Studio Apartments | $883 | $850 | $916 |
| Prospect Park 1 Bedroom Apartments | $907 | $750 | $1,266 |
Prospect Park 2 Bedroom Apartments | $961 | $850 | $1,200 |
| Prospect Park 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,172 | $1,150 | $1,195 |
